1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are the two types of igneous rocks?
Back
Intrusive and extrusive.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which mineral can be scratched by calcite?
Back
Talc.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What type of rock forms from magma or lava?
Back
Igneous.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
If a mineral can scratch another one, what does that mean?
Back
It is harder than the mineral.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What causes igneous rocks to form?
Back
Cooling magma and lava.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the definition of a mineral?
Back
A naturally occurring, inorganic solid with a definite chemical composition and crystalline structure.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the difference between intrusive and extrusive igneous rocks?
Back
Intrusive rocks form from magma that cools slowly beneath the Earth's surface, while extrusive rocks form from lava that cools quickly on the surface.
